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Marhill Road was 12.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 81.6% lower than the Carlton average. The most reported crime type was Burglary.
Marhill Road has the 4th lowest crime rate of 34 local areas in Carlton and the 53rd lowest crime rate of 385 local areas in Gedling .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 4.2 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-9.5%.
